The Maplesden Noakes School is performing well overall, receiving a 'Good' rating in all areas during its latest inspection, which marks the first routine evaluation since the COVID-19 pandemic. The school is praised for creating a nurturing and inclusive environment where pupils feel safe and supported, embodying the values of kindness and respect. The curriculum is ambitious and reflects high expectations for students, including those with special educational needs and disabilities (SEND). While there have been some concerns regarding overall examination outcomes from the previous year, current teaching practices and curriculum adjustments indicate that pupils are making good progress.

Attainment 8 Score
Attaimenment 8 is a measure of a pupil's average grade across a set of 8 subjects. The 8 subjects which make up Attainment 8 are:
- English
- Maths
- 3 subjects from qualifications that count towards the English Baccalaureate (EBacc), like sciences, language and history
- 3 more GCSE qualifications (including EBacc subjects) or technical awards from a list approved by the Department for Education
Each grade a pupil gets is assigned a point score from 9 (the highest) to 1 (the lowest). These scores are added up, with English and maths counted twice.
